The bill (Reg. No. 9369), submitted by people’s deputy V. Shemchuk, brings articles 10-1 and 11 of the Law “On Public Prosecution” into conformance with the Constitution of Ukraine and current legislation.
In particular, it is proposed to exclude from the text of part one of article 10-1 of the law the provision that pertains to the right of the prosecutor of the Autonomous Republic of Crimea to challenge legal acts of the government and other bodies of executive power of the autonomy that contradict to the laws of the ARC adopted within its competence.
The author motivated the necessity of amendment by the fact that the Verkhovna Rada of the ARC has the right to pass regulatory acts, but does not have the authority to adopt laws.
